Performance Objectives and Responsibilities:

  • Lead a focused team of reliability, electrical, and mechanical engineers responsible for the testing, characterization, and design improvements of robotic hardware systems.

  • Define and execute a multi-year hardware reliability strategy aligned to product roadmap, clinical requirements, and commercial goals.

  • Build, lead, and develop high-performing reliability, test, and failure-analysis teams.

  • Drive day-to-day execution of robotic hardware reliability projects for the Ottava program, balancing scope, schedule, and budget.

  • Define system-level reliability targets and verification/validation plans that reflect clinical usage and OR workflows.

  • Ensure hardware testing and development meets regulatory and quality standards, maintaining accurate and compliant documentation throughout.

  • Contribute to innovation efforts by supporting prototyping new concepts, investigating emerging technologies, and implementing design improvements.

Qualifications

Required Knowledge/Skills, Education, And Experience:

  • Background in Electrical, Mechanical, or related engineering fields.

  • 10+ years of R&D experience in designing and developing complex hardware for electro-mechanical systems, with at least 5+ years focused on hardware reliability.

  • Demonstrated success in leading engineering teams through concept, design, build, and verification phases.

  • Solid understanding of medical device regulations (e.g., IEC60601, IEC61010, 21CFR820, ISO13485).

  • Skilled collaborator who can work effectively with peers in software, systems, manufacturing, and quality.

  • Strong coaching and leadership skills, with a track record of developing engineers and fostering teamwork.

  • Experience with robotic hardware design and integration.

What you need to know about the San Francisco Tech Scene

San Francisco and the surrounding Bay Area attracts more startup funding than any other region in the world. Home to Stanford University and UC Berkeley, leading VC firms and several of the world’s most valuable companies, the Bay Area is the place to go for anyone looking to make it big in the tech industry. That said, San Francisco has a lot to offer beyond technology thanks to a thriving art and music scene, excellent food and a short drive to several of the country’s most beautiful recreational areas.

Key Facts About San Francisco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 365,500; 13.9%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Google, Apple, Salesforce, Meta
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, cloud computing, fintech, consumer technology, software
  • Funding Landscape: $50.5 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Sequoia Capital, Andreessen Horowitz, Bessemer Venture Partners, Greylock Partners, Khosla Ventures, Kleiner Perkins
  • Research Centers and Universities: Stanford University; University of California, Berkeley; University of San Francisco; Santa Clara University; Ames Research Center; Center for AI Safety; California Institute for Regenerative Medicine
